Transaction 5008911fd32bbc815a3e730b143826388e69af61a1e62cccb5f69cbf6b3745fc

1 Input
1 Outputs
  • 5008911fd32bbc815a3e730b143826388e69af61a1e62cccb5f69cbf6b3745fc:0
  • value  2631646580
    address  bc1qafnpu3emnneswqffmxy8drqpg3fu2xqcnazkga